long Posted January 20, 2009 Share Posted January 20, 2009 (edited) Sweet as If you need a hand with the PC give me a yell Good to hear your stickin round You know, I fitted those struts. The door on the 93 must be a gram more than the 90. It'll stay up for about 10sec There easy fixed get some boiler tubeing longer than your strut cap off one end and thread the other end n fit up a some sort of coupling so you can hook up the airline off a oxy set with a gauge on it so you can put around 1500 psi into the cyl. What happins is the air you r putting in the cyl being higher of higher psi than what is in it will push past the seal and recharge to strut for you. Thats all they do when you send them away to be recharge up n it wont cost you as much as well. Edited January 31, 2009 by long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
